hi,
when i tried to connect to a share folder on a windows 2000 system using \\computername\sharename, it says "The reference account is currently locked out and cannot be logged on to."
i am able to ping the computername
anyone where could be wrong?

Sounds like the account you are using to login to the shared machine has been locked due to too many failed login attempts. You will need to login to the shared machine with administrator rights and unlock the account.
